Modifier and Type | Method and Description |
---|---|
private void |
VisualizePairwiseGainMatrix.showVisualization(VisualizerContext context,
SimilarityMatrixVisualizer factory,
VisualizationTask task)
Show a single visualization.
|
Modifier and Type | Field and Description |
---|---|
(package private) VisualizerContext |
ExportVisualizations.context
Visualizer context
|
(package private) VisualizerContext |
VisualizationTask.context
The active context
|
Modifier and Type | Method and Description |
---|---|
VisualizerContext |
VisualizationTask.getContext()
Get the visualizer context.
|
VisualizerContext |
VisualizerParameterizer.newContext(ResultHierarchy hier,
Result start)
Make a new visualization context
|
Modifier and Type | Method and Description |
---|---|
static <O extends VisualizationItem> |
VisualizationTree.filter(VisualizerContext context,
Class<? super O> clazz)
Filtered iteration over a stacked hierarchy.
|
static <O extends VisualizationItem> |
VisualizationTree.filter(VisualizerContext context,
Object start,
Class<? super O> clazz)
Filtered iteration over a stacked hierarchy.
|
static <O extends Result> |
VisualizationTree.filterResults(VisualizerContext context,
Object start,
Class<? super O> clazz)
Filtered iteration over the primary result tree.
|
static <A> void |
VisualizationTree.findNew(VisualizerContext context,
Object start,
Class<? super A> type1,
VisualizationTree.Handler1<A> handler)
Process new results.
|
static <A extends Result,B extends VisualizationItem> |
VisualizationTree.findNewResultVis(VisualizerContext context,
Object start,
Class<? super A> type1,
Class<? super B> type2,
VisualizationTree.Handler2<A,B> handler)
Process new result combinations of an object type1 (in first hierarchy)
having a child of type2 (in second hierarchy).
|
static <A extends Result,B extends VisualizationItem> |
VisualizationTree.findNewSiblings(VisualizerContext context,
Object start,
Class<? super A> type1,
Class<? super B> type2,
VisualizationTree.Handler2<A,B> handler)
Process new result combinations of an object type1 (in first hierarchy) and
any child of type2 (in second hierarchy)
This is a bit painful, because we have two hierarchies with different
types: results, and visualizations.
|
void |
VisualizationTree.Handler1.process(VisualizerContext context,
A result)
Process a new result.
|
void |
VisualizationTree.Handler2.process(VisualizerContext context,
A result,
B result2)
Process a new result.
|
void |
VisualizationTree.Handler3.process(VisualizerContext context,
A result,
B result2,
C result3)
Process a new result.
|
void |
VisualizationProcessor.processNewResult(VisualizerContext context,
Object start)
Add visualization items for the given result (tree) to the result tree.
|
static void |
VisualizationTree.setVisible(VisualizerContext context,
VisualizationTask task,
boolean visibility)
Utility function to change Visualizer visibility.
|
Constructor and Description |
---|
VisualizationTask(String name,
VisualizerContext context,
Object result,
Relation<?> relation,
VisFactory factory)
Visualization task.
|
Modifier and Type | Field and Description |
---|---|
protected VisualizerContext |
ResultWindow.context
Visualizer context
|
protected VisualizerContext |
SelectionTableWindow.context
Our context
|
Constructor and Description |
---|
ResultWindow(String title,
VisualizerContext context,
boolean single)
Constructor.
|
SelectionTableWindow(VisualizerContext context)
The actual visualization instance, for a single projection
|
Modifier and Type | Field and Description |
---|---|
(package private) VisualizerContext |
DetailView.context
The visualizer context
|
Modifier and Type | Method and Description |
---|---|
private void |
DetailView.addBackground(VisualizerContext context)
Create a background node.
|
Constructor and Description |
---|
DetailView(VisualizerContext context,
PlotItem vis,
double ratio)
Constructor.
|
Modifier and Type | Field and Description |
---|---|
private VisualizerContext |
OverviewPlot.context
Visualizer context
|
Constructor and Description |
---|
OverviewPlot(VisualizerContext context,
boolean single)
Constructor.
|
Modifier and Type | Method and Description |
---|---|
static OPTICSPlot |
OPTICSPlot.plotForClusterOrder(ClusterOrder co,
VisualizerContext context)
Static method to find an optics plot for a result, or to create a new one
using the given context.
|
Modifier and Type | Method and Description |
---|---|
OPTICSPlot |
OPTICSProjection.getOPTICSPlot(VisualizerContext context)
Get or produce the actual OPTICS plot.
|
Modifier and Type | Method and Description |
---|---|
Collection<PlotItem> |
ScatterPlotProjector.arrange(VisualizerContext context) |
Collection<PlotItem> |
OPTICSProjector.arrange(VisualizerContext context) |
Collection<PlotItem> |
HistogramProjector.arrange(VisualizerContext context) |
Collection<PlotItem> |
Projector.arrange(VisualizerContext context)
Produce an arrangement of projections.
|
Collection<PlotItem> |
ParallelPlotProjector.arrange(VisualizerContext context) |
OPTICSPlot |
OPTICSProjector.getOPTICSPlot(VisualizerContext context)
Get or produce the actual OPTICS plot.
|
void |
ParallelPlotFactory.processNewResult(VisualizerContext context,
Object start) |
void |
ProjectorFactory.processNewResult(VisualizerContext context,
Object start)
Add projections for the given result (tree) to the result tree.
|
void |
HistogramFactory.processNewResult(VisualizerContext context,
Object start) |
void |
ScatterPlotFactory.processNewResult(VisualizerContext context,
Object start) |
void |
OPTICSProjectorFactory.processNewResult(VisualizerContext context,
Object start) |
Modifier and Type | Field and Description |
---|---|
protected VisualizerContext |
AbstractVisualization.context
Our context
|
Modifier and Type | Method and Description |
---|---|
void |
VisFactory.processNewResult(VisualizerContext context,
Object start)
Add visualizers for the given result (tree) to the context.
|
Modifier and Type | Field and Description |
---|---|
private VisualizerContext |
ClusterStyleAction.SetStyleAction.context
Visualization context.
|
Modifier and Type | Method and Description |
---|---|
void |
ClusterStyleAction.processNewResult(VisualizerContext context,
Object start) |
Constructor and Description |
---|
SetStyleAction(Clustering<?> c,
VisualizerContext context)
Constructor.
|
Modifier and Type | Method and Description |
---|---|
void |
ColoredHistogramVisualizer.processNewResult(VisualizerContext context,
Object start) |
Modifier and Type | Method and Description |
---|---|
protected static Clustering<OPTICSModel> |
OPTICSClusterVisualization.findOPTICSClustering(VisualizerContext context,
Result start)
Find the first OPTICS clustering child of a result.
|
void |
OPTICSClusterVisualization.processNewResult(VisualizerContext context,
Object result) |
void |
OPTICSPlotVisualizer.processNewResult(VisualizerContext context,
Object result) |
void |
OPTICSPlotSelectionVisualization.processNewResult(VisualizerContext context,
Object result) |
void |
OPTICSSteepAreaVisualization.processNewResult(VisualizerContext context,
Object result) |
void |
OPTICSPlotCutVisualization.processNewResult(VisualizerContext context,
Object result) |
Modifier and Type | Method and Description |
---|---|
void |
CircleSegmentsVisualizer.processNewResult(VisualizerContext context,
Object start) |
Modifier and Type | Method and Description |
---|---|
void |
AxisVisibilityV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
ParallelAxisV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
BoundingBoxV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
LineV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
AxisReorderVisualization.processNewResult(VisualizerContext context,
Object start) |
Modifier and Type | Method and Description |
---|---|
void |
ClusterParallelMeanV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
ClusterOutlineVisualization.processNewResult(VisualizerContext context,
Object start) |
Modifier and Type | Method and Description |
---|---|
void |
RTreeParallelVisualization.processNewResult(VisualizerContext context,
Object start) |
Modifier and Type | Method and Description |
---|---|
void |
SelectionLineV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
SelectionToolLineV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
SelectionAxisRangeV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
SelectionToolAxisRangeVisualization.processNewResult(VisualizerContext context,
Object start) |
Modifier and Type | Method and Description |
---|---|
void |
ReferencePointsVisualization.processNewResult(VisualizerContext context,
Object result) |
void |
MarkerV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
TooltipStringVisualization.processNewResult(VisualizerContext context,
Object result) |
void |
PolygonVisualization.processNewResult(VisualizerContext context,
Object result) |
void |
TooltipScoreVisualization.processNewResult(VisualizerContext context,
Object result) |
void |
AxisVisualization.processNewResult(VisualizerContext context,
Object start) |
Modifier and Type | Method and Description |
---|---|
void |
ClusterHullV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
EMClusterV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
ClusterOrderV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
ClusterMeanV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
VoronoiV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
ClusterStarVisualization.processNewResult(VisualizerContext context,
Object start) |
Modifier and Type | Method and Description |
---|---|
void |
DensityEstimationOverlay.processNewResult(VisualizerContext context,
Object start) |
Modifier and Type | Method and Description |
---|---|
void |
TreeSphereV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
TreeMBRVisualization.processNewResult(VisualizerContext context,
Object start) |
Modifier and Type | Method and Description |
---|---|
void |
COPVectorV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
BubbleVisualization.processNewResult(VisualizerContext context,
Object start) |
Modifier and Type | Method and Description |
---|---|
void |
MoveObjectsToolV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
SelectionConvexHullV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
SelectionCubeV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
SelectionToolDotV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
SelectionDotV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
SelectionToolCubeV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
DistanceFunctionVisualization.processNewResult(VisualizerContext context,
Object start) |
Modifier and Type | Method and Description |
---|---|
void |
UncertainBoundingBoxV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
UncertainSamplesV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
UncertainInstancesVisualization.processNewResult(VisualizerContext context,
Object start) |
Modifier and Type | Method and Description |
---|---|
void |
XYPlotV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
KeyV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
PixmapVisualizer.processNewResult(VisualizerContext context,
Object start) |
void |
HistogramV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
EvaluationV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
SimilarityMatrixVisualizer.processNewResult(VisualizerContext context,
Object start) |
void |
LabelV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
XYCurveVisualization.processNewResult(VisualizerContext context,
Object start) |
void |
SettingsVisualization.processNewResult(VisualizerContext context,
Object start) |
private void |
XYCurveVisualization.setupCSS(VisualizerContext context,
SVGPlot svgp)
Setup the CSS classes for the plot.
|
private void |
XYPlotVisualization.setupCSS(VisualizerContext context,
SVGPlot svgp,
XYPlot plot)
Setup the CSS classes for the plot.
|
Copyright © 2015 ELKI Development Team, Lehr- und Forschungseinheit für Datenbanksysteme, Ludwig-Maximilians-Universität München. License information.